package com.android.wallpaper.module;
import android.graphics.Bitmap;
import android.graphics.Rect;
import android.os.AsyncTask;
import android.util.Log;
import com.android.wallpaper.asset.Asset;
import com.android.wallpaper.asset.Asset.BitmapReceiver;
/**
* Default implementation of BitmapCropper, which actually crops and scales bitmaps.
*/
public class DefaultBitmapCropper implements BitmapCropper {
private static final String TAG = "DefaultBitmapCropper";
private static final boolean FILTER_SCALED_BITMAP = true;
@Override
public void cropAndScaleBitmap(Asset asset, float scale, final Rect cropRect,
final Callback callback) {
// Crop rect in pixels of source image.
Rect scaledCropRect = new Rect(
Math.round((float) cropRect.left / scale),
Math.round((float) cropRect.top / scale),
Math.round((float) cropRect.right / scale),
Math.round((float) cropRect.bottom / scale));
asset.decodeBitmapRegion(scaledCropRect, cropRect.width(), cropRect.height(),
new BitmapReceiver() {
@Override
public void onBitmapDecoded(Bitmap bitmap) {
// Asset provides a bitmap which is appropriate for the target width & height, but since
// it does not guarantee an exact size we need to fit the bitmap to the cropRect.
ScaleBitmapTask task = new ScaleBitmapTask(bitmap, cropRect, callback);
task.execute();
}
});
}
/**
* AsyncTask subclass which creates a new bitmap which is resized to the exact dimensions of a
* Rect using Bitmap#createScaledBitmap.
*/
private static class ScaleBitmapTask extends AsyncTask<Void, Void, Boolean> {
private final Rect mCropRect;
private final Callback mCallback;
private Throwable mThrowable;
private Bitmap mBitmap;
public ScaleBitmapTask(Bitmap bitmap, Rect cropRect, Callback callback) {
super();
mBitmap = bitmap;
mCropRect = cropRect;
mCallback = callback;
}
@Override
protected Boolean doInBackground(Void... unused) {
if (mBitmap == null) {
return false;
}
try {
// Fit bitmap to exact dimensions of crop rect.
mBitmap = Bitmap.createScaledBitmap(
mBitmap,
mCropRect.width(),
mCropRect.height(),
FILTER_SCALED_BITMAP);
return true;
} catch (OutOfMemoryError e) {
Log.w(TAG, "Not enough memory to fit the final cropped and scaled bitmap to size", e);
mThrowable = e;
return false;
}
}
@Override
protected void onPostExecute(Boolean isSuccess) {
if (isSuccess) {
mCallback.onBitmapCropped(mBitmap);
} else {
mCallback.onError(mThrowable);
}
}
}
}
